-
制作自己的
CE
彻底解决被封问题
本帖由
kwonboa
原
创
转贴请保留以上信息
谢谢
做有素质的中国人
由于过程非常长和
复杂
,
建议非无电脑基础的朋友不要浪费时间
< br>(
其实会了也超级简单
),
我将
分步为大家讲解安装
!
b
下面说明下为什么要修改
修改函数
变量是为了让
NP
不认识你这个新程序
修改软件名称
LOGO
什么的标志图片
把他变成你自己的
UCE
程序吧
第一步:所需要的软件
5.4
原码:
/?tid=1384
2.
微软的
DDK
:
/whdc/driver/wdf/KMDF_
< br>7
地址自己在网上找
,
原发地址
以不能下
)
程序编译:
/ucetu
t/
(
解压到
CE
原码文件夹
)
第二步
()
制作
ExW e~Za
< br>1.
解压
CE
原码到本地
C
盘
2.
修改
记
事本打开后修改
(
下面的
whatev
er
表示什么都可以
改成你要的个性名称
)
CEDRIVER53 ----> Whatever1
DBKProcList53 ----> Whatever2
DBKThreadList53 ---->Whatever3
---->
修改完毕保存关闭
3.
进入
DBKKernel
目录
修改
DBKDr
vr.c
文件
记事本打开改文件
搜索
p>
将前面的
//
去掉
保存关闭
修改
文件
同样记事本打开
将
改为
p>
为你刚刚的个性名
称
)
关闭保存
4.
下面马上生成
< br>先安装好
DDK(
过程略
)
启动路径
开始
>
所有程序
>
Development
Kits>
Build
Environments>
Windows
XP>
Windows
XP
Free
Build Environme
运行后键入代码
:
CD
C:Cheat Engine DelphiDBKKernel
回车
获得返回代码
< br>(
无变化
)
没事
接着输入
:
c:
回车
得到
C:Cheat Engine
DelphiDBKKernel
反馈路径
接着输入
:
CE
回车
慢慢等吧
工作了
接下来就自动生成了您的
第三步
p>
:dpr
文件的函数变量修改
3a.
p>
我们现在把
dbk32
目录中的文件
用
Delphi7
打
开
.
我们使用软件菜单
-
Manager
会看到
点旁边的
+
号
打开分目录
看到
打开它按下面修改
CEDRIVER52 >>> Whatever1 (
这里
的
whatever
不用我再解释了吧
- -)
DBKProcList51 >>> Whatever2
(
DBKThreadList51 >>> Whatever3
(
改好保存关闭
然后进入
CE
原码根目录
按
F3
搜索
包含下面变量
(VQE
OP
OT
NOP
RPM
WPM)
的函数全部替换成您的
WHATEVER4
~10
详细请看下面
VQE
---> Whatever4
OP ---> Whatever5
OT ---> Whatever6
NOP --->
Whatever7
RPM ---> Whatever8
WPM ---> Whatever9
V
AE ---> Whatever10
(
友情提示下
我犯过的错
弄错文件全变
LJ OP
OT
短的不能使用查好替换
因为里面代码有
NOT
直接替换就变
成
TEVER6
其实
< br>NOT
不是变量是
是程序代码
不需要替换
没
办法只能手动一个一个改
OP
变量
)
好累啊
!!!!!!!!!!!!!!!!
大家记得回复我的帖子哦
谢谢了
!~
全部手动写不比复制
下面接着改
文件
(
记住所有修改不只是改文件名
所有目录下的改文件内容中的也全部要做
修改
< br>)
>>> (
不想再说
whatever
什么意思
除非你是
...
保
存到
dbk32
目录
)
>>>
(
保存到根目录
) `
保存关闭所有
注意再提示下表忘了修改下面
>>>
>>>
(
下面一步生成
)
用
Delphi
打开
()
按
Ctrl+F9.
生成上面的
如果发生错误请检查文件变量是否全部修改
文件
和
<
/p>
改成
Whatever54.(
只能改<
/p>
whatever54)
现在用
Delphi
打开
(
上面改名了
)
Ctrl+F9
生成文件
修改下面文件
(
修改包括文件名和所有文件内容<
/p>
)
>>> Whateverhandler
CeFuncProc .pas >>> Whatever56
CheatEngine >>> WhateverEngine (
警告
:
绝对不能修改
不然白做
)
cheat
engine >>> Whatever Engine
保存关闭
最后用
Delphi
打开
进行总的编译吧进入后按
SHIT+F12
选择<
/p>
CE
主程序
(MAIN
< br>什么的
)
进行编译
左修改参数
LEFT
为
2
28(
注意
:
这里不改看不到
CE
主程序
)
下面就是最爽的时候了
哈哈
把所有的能改的地方全改了软件名字
版权什么的
你喜欢汉
化就自己查中文意思改下标签的名字
最重要的修改
:
选中
点
OPTION
什么的
里面有个
Versions Options
版本修改
里面都是
< br>CE
什么什么的
全部改掉
为了就是
< br>NP
不认识
CE!~~~~~~~~~~~~~~
能
改多少改多少
最
后就一键
CTRL+F9
生成您的自己的新软件
嘎嘎
!~~~
感觉一定不错
!~~~
不过别忘了
这里
会发生很多错误
估计就是你函数没改全
!~~
仔细看文章
哪些改哪些
遇到没改的发生错误
自动会停
马上改成我要你改的新名字就不会发生错误了
!~
最后搞定了
自动生成了您的新
软件
.EXE
因为原文是跟贴,而且不连续,所以现在把译文补全,总结成
贴。
不当之处,还请斧正。
没有比这更简单的,相信我
嗨,
p>
各位。
我决定做一个教程,
因为当我想去破
解但是没有
UCE
的时候我感觉自己多么
“
菜
”
,
这
个教程很长但是非常地详细而且非常地初级,这个教程非常值得一看。从法律的角度说,
我没有这样说:
“
我没有鼓励破解,我简单地希望大家能够学习
此教程
”
无论如何,回到
CE
的讨论,我们中的许多人已经读过一篇简单的教程,如
Drkz
from MPC, Vener88, or Rolling
Dice
(
MPC
论坛上的
Drk
z
,
Vener88
,
Rolling D
ice
)
,但是问题是
…
Drkz:
它从来没起作用,我编译的时候总是遇到同样的错误
Vener88:
它用了
740
的文件,但是
740
已经被检测到了(
740
是
NP<
/p>
的版本)
.
Rolling Dice:
这个教程我已经看熟,但它是好
的教程却不是那么初级(不适合新手)
。
当我学到这篇教程的时候我是幸运的,因为我有程序设计背景,不要误解我,我的意思是:
< br>假如你知道你在做什么,这将是一篇很好的教程。
这篇教程有点象
Rolling Dice
那篇,原因很简单,我正是认真地学习了他的那篇教程。
首先,一点点的忠告,我知道这是陈词滥调、但是
“
龟兔赛跑乌龟胜了兔子
”
这意味着,
如果你要快速并且准确地做这件事情,
抓紧你的时间检查好每一步,
这总比快速
地浏览
完这篇教程然后犯错误好,那样知道你地错误的人就只有
-_____- **
那么,我们开始
1.
下载一些必要的软件
-Actual Search and Replace
一个查找及替换软件
-CE
Source (updated 5.24.06) CE
的
deiphi
源代码。
-Delphi 7
Delphi 7
买光盘安装吧,很难下载到,也太大,
1G
左右。<
/p>
-Windows DDK (Windows DDK
(
包含在
KMDF
,核心模式驱动架构中
)
KMDF
下载
:
/whdc/driver/wdf/KMDF_
2.
创造
2a.
用
记事本代开
CE
主目录里面的
,做如下修改:
CEDRIVER53 >> string1
DBKProclist53 >> string2
DBKThreadList53 >> string3
>>
2b.
用记事本打开
DBKKernel
文件夹下面的
DBKDrvr.
c
,查找:
hideme
,跳过第一处,
来到第
二处,你会看到这样的句子:
//hideme (DriverObject).
然后将
hideme
前面的
//
去掉。
2C.
用记事本打开打开
DBKKernel
文件夹下面的
,做如下修改:
TARGETNAME=DBK32 >>
TARGETNAME=string
2D.
现在编译
(
也就是以前的
).
p>
把你的
DBKKernel
文件夹所在目录
的地址复制下来
(
等会用
)
。
打开
window DDK
,从开始菜单
>>
程序里面打开
(
确定你已经安装了
KMDF)
打开之后是一个
CMD
界面,输入
cd ×
×<
/p>
(
×
×
既你刚才
复制的地址,现在粘贴到这里)
输入<
/p>
ce
,确定
如果一切正常,你将会看到
“files compiled.
1 Executable built”
的字样,
也已经出现在你的
CE
主目录里面。
3.
替换已被检测字符
3a.
用
delphi
7(
中文版
)
打开
< br>dbk32
文件夹下的
。
查看
>>
工程管理
器,然后展开
,双击
DBK32fun
ctions
打开它,做如下修改:
CEDRIVER52 >> S
tring1(
跟
CEDRIVER53
是同一个东西
)
DBKProcList51 >> String2 (<
/p>
跟
DBKProcList53
是同一个
)
DBKThreadList51 >> String3 (
跟
DBKThreadList53
是同一个
< br>)
都做完了么?然后保存,可以关掉
delphi7
了
然后打开文字替换工具
(
< br>也就是
Actual Search and Replace)
File> Settings >
Editor,
找到你的
delphi 7
目录的
delphi
运行文件,也就是
,
类似于
,确定
点到
options
标签,确定
包含子文件
)<
/p>
已经被选上。
点到
Search and
Replace
标签,
在
里面,键入
:
在
里面加入:
CE
主目录
然后把
whole words
选上。
开始进行字符替换,
在
里填要替换的字符,
在
填上要替换成的
字符。
被替换和替换成的字符如下:
VQE >> string4
OP >>
string5
OT >>
string6
RPM>> string7
WPM
……(
依次递推
)
V
AE
CreateRemoteAPC
ReadPhysicalMemory
WritePhysicalMemory
GetPhysicalAddress
GetPEProcess
GetPEThread
ProtectMe
UnprotectMe
IsValidHandle
GetCR4
-
-
-
-
-
-
-
-
-
上一篇:大学英语精读预备级课后练习
下一篇:中国政府机构名称英文翻译